La codificación de vibración, un concepto que ha emergido en la era de la inteligencia artificial, se refiere a la creación de software a través de un proceso que prioriza la intuición y la velocidad por encima de una estructura sólida. Este enfoque permite a los desarrolladores y no desarrolladores generar funcionalidades complejas y prototipos funcionales en un tiempo récord, utilizando herramientas de IA que traducen descripciones textuales en código. Sin embargo, este método puede ser un arma de doble filo, ya que lo que funciona bien en un entorno controlado a menudo falla cuando se despliega en producción.

Uno de los problemas fundamentales de la codificación de vibración es la falta de diseño arquitectónico adecuado. Las aplicaciones creadas de esta manera pueden carecer de una base sólida que garantice su rendimiento y escalabilidad en situaciones del mundo real. La ausencia de una estructura bien definida puede llevar a dificultades operativas severas, donde aspectos como la ciberseguridad y la gestión de datos se convierten en desafíos importantes. Las empresas que se enfrenten a esta problemática deben considerar la implementación de medidas robustas, tal como se hace en nuestros servicios de ciberseguridad, para asegurar que los sistemas sean seguros y fiables.

Otro aspecto crítico es la comprensión del código que se genera. Cuando la mayor parte del código proviene de herramientas automatizadas, los desarrolladores pueden carecer del conocimiento profundo necesario para mantener y escalar la aplicación. Esto puede resultar en una dependencia excesiva de la IA, lo que pone en riesgo la calidad del software a medida. En Q2BSTUDIO, creemos en la necesidad de equilibrar la velocidad con la comprensión profunda del sistema, lo que se traduce en productos más eficaces y sostenibles.

La disconformidad entre un prototipo funcional y un sistema listo para producción también es notable. Durante las fases iniciales, una aplicación puede ejecutarse sin problemas bajo condiciones limitadas, lo que genera confianza en su viabilidad. Sin embargo, cuando se enfrenta a una carga real de usuarios y a datos variados, es probable que surjan problemas no anticipados. En este sentido, el enfoque híbrido que combina la rapidez de la IA con la experiencia de ingenieros experimentados puede facilitar una transición más suave hacia un producto final robusto.

Además, la implementación de servicios cloud como AWS y Azure puede ofrecer soluciones escalables y seguras que ayudan a abordar las limitaciones de la codificación de vibración. Estas plataformas proporcionan la infraestructura necesaria para garantizar que las aplicaciones se mantengan operativas en un entorno de producción, permitiendo a las empresas enfocarse en el crecimiento y la innovación.

En última instancia, la clave para superar las limitaciones de la codificación de vibración radica en adoptar un enfoque proactivo en la planificación y ejecución del desarrollo de software. Esto incluye incorporar estrategias de inteligencia de negocio, utilizando agentes de IA y herramientas como Power BI para extraer insights relevantes que guíen el desarrollo y mejoren la toma de decisiones. En Q2BSTUDIO, nos esforzamos por ofrecer soluciones que no solo cumplen con las expectativas iniciales, sino que también están preparadas para afrontar los desafíos del futuro. Las empresas que logren integrar estas prácticas tendrán mayores posibilidades de éxito al llevar sus soluciones desde la fase de prototipo hasta un producto final que resista la prueba del tiempo y la presión del mercado.